  • Publication number: 20240230692
    Abstract: A GUI is used to schedule a set of tasks for one or more robots to test samples using one or more instruments. A set of drivers are used to map instructions for the robots and instruments form a standardized format to a set of instrument/robot-specific formats. Using the standardized formats enables support for new types of robot and/or instrument to be easily added to the system. The robots and instruments generate test results from samples according to the instructions. Information about the testing may be stored in conjunction with user identifiers and other metadata to provide a verifiable audit trail across the instruments and robots.
